Skip to content

Releases: Macrohard0001/Random_Choice_Plus_3

v3.30.0

23 Nov 23:40
ba8f0a0

Choose a tag to compare

更yee个大版本~

注意:请在开发环境下使用此版本!(编译后已知的问题:从悬浮按钮唤起)

【测试环境】 python3.13.3
【理论 】python3即可

【库】
pip install pygame
pip install chardet
pip install pyqt5
pip install pywin32


##更新日志

[v251123.330.0]优化文件结构,合并部分文件内容;优化了智能爆率控制算法

[v251107.329.2]修复了updatelog编码问题;修复了初始化加载图片不稳定的bug

[v251106.328.0]修复手动配置的爆率被自动计算的覆盖的问题;修复最大化窗口还原不正确的问题

[v251105.327.1]优化点名均衡爆率变更问题

[v251105.326.5]修复配置编辑器;修复配置加载器;修复配置文件编码;修复程序图标;优化点名均衡;微调

[v251105.325.2]增加独立的配置修改器;增加点名平衡逻辑(这个需求拖了5个月);微调

[v251105.324.1]彻底修复唤起bug;优化唤起的响应速度

[v251104.323.0]新增了休眠界面;修复了唤起bug

[v251102.322.3]新增了管道通信方式,防止pyinstaller编译后导致原有唤起方法炸机(仍旧不行);修复function_loader

[v251101.321.1]增加了可选的随机背景功能;新增了大量背景图片;修复了点名fps不稳定的问题

[v251009.320.2]增加了对窗口的唤起,解除用户的迷惑(“打不开?不显示??啥???”等等)

[v250925.319.0]优化了点名逻辑,新增进程互斥体防多开

[v250628.316.1]修复了退出界面的另一个bug(遮罩层下的按钮消失)以及点击取消时按钮闪动的渲染bug

[v250627.315.0]修复了悬浮窗的窗口标题bug;再次拆分脚本

[v250627.314.5]修复亿些小问题(激活窗口导致闪动);动画调整;设置界面以及退出界面缩放问题修复

[v250626.313.2]增加了退出提示;小调整;增加收起为悬浮按钮

[v250626.312.1][beta version]将代码分割成几个小文件以便维护

[v250625.311.0][beta version]增加了对设置按钮点击的处理,设置的循环与界面以后再写吧……

[v250625.310.1][beta version]清除少量无用代码,并增加了设置按钮(仅供测试,打不开设置界面~);进一步优化了启动界面的图形性能

[v250624.309.1]修复名单打开时的bug,并按照deepseek的推荐修复了几处潜在的错误,还更改了读取系统分辨率的方式,消除某些设备上全屏分辨率不正确的bug

[v250624.308.0]将启动文字移至ini文件中,并清除了遗留的注释代码

[v250611.307.1]增加了“启动界面帧率调整平衡比例系数”,即init_fpsk,并修正几处错误,还增强了性能

[v250611.306.6]改为从ini文件中读取配置;性能修复(但是没做完 T_T ……animationchoice紧急修复性能,但砍掉了一些功能,或留下了小bug)

[v250610.305.1]小调整~

[v250610.304.0]修正进入动画中全屏按钮的bug

[v250604.303.1]完善进入动画(doge)

[v250604.302.0]加个进入的动画(doge)

[v250604.301.5]更新了太多内容,我无法总结

[v250604.300.0]增加了酷炫的启动界面MH_init_animation[v1.0],并修正bar高度的bug

[v250516.237.0]采用convert_alpha()加载背景图,提升了背景图的渲染性能

[v250515.236.2]增加了鼠标放在按钮上的效果(抽选&全屏)

[v250514.235.0]修复bar不丝滑的bug,修复bar_gone中潜在的bug(for i in range(int(64*fpsk)))

稳定版v1.2

27 Jun 06:04
e9494bb

Choose a tag to compare

v1.2版本变更

  • 修复亿些小问题(激活窗口导致闪动)
  • 动画调整
  • 设置界面以及退出界面缩放问题修复
  • 增加了退出提示
  • 增加收起为悬浮按钮(基于PyQt5)
  • 将代码分割成几个小文件以便维护

Full Changelog: 稳定版v1.1...稳定版v1.2

v1.1 (内部版本250624.309.0 Release | R1.1)

24 Jun 05:57
6669081

Choose a tag to compare

v1.1版本正式发布

修复
·读取名单时若名单不存在直接崩溃
·更改了读取分辨率的方式,修复某些设备全屏分辨率错误的bug

优化
优化启动界面及点名性能

删除
删除废弃的代码

v1.0 (内部版本250611.307.1 Released | R1.0)

18 Jun 05:06
4532768

Choose a tag to compare

热烈庆祝v1.0发布!

此版本具备最基础的点名功能,且_不会重复_直到所有人都被点过一遍